Output 0755668531fdf1ce1e85e0792cd852183f59a928d2419414abe58c579b8fd6e0:10

value
108908785
script pubkey
OP_0 OP_PUSHBYTES_32 f153b895216ac5ae640eacd14cdad3d20026e4a30f6b7da1fb6fea080fbe77f2
address
bc1q79fm39fpdtz6ueqw4ng5ekkn6gqzde9rpa4hmg0mdl4qsra7wleqpuppzx
transaction
0755668531fdf1ce1e85e0792cd852183f59a928d2419414abe58c579b8fd6e0
spent
true